PURPOSE:In previous studies, razoxane and vindesine together with radiotherapy was proved to be effective in soft tissue sarcomas (STS). Because razoxane leads to a redifferentiation of pathological tumor blood vessels, it was of particular interest to study the influence of this drug combination in vascular soft tissue sarcomas. METHODS AND MATERIALS:This open multicenter Phase II study was performed by the Austrian Society of Radiooncology. Among 13 evaluable patients (10 angiosarcomas and 3 hemangio-pericytomas), 9 had unresectable measurable disease, 3 showed microscopic residuals, and 1 had a resection with clear margins. They received a basic treatment with razoxane and vindesine supported by radiation therapy. Outcome measures were objective response rates, survival time, and the incidence of distant metastases. RESULTS:In nine patients with measurable vascular soft tissue sarcomas (eight angiosarcomas and one hemangiopericytoma), 6 complete remissions, 2 partial remissions, and 1 minor remission were achieved, corresponding to a major response rate of 89%. A maintenance therapy with razoxane and vindesine of 1 year or longer led to a suppression of distant metastases. The median survival time from the start of the treatment is 23+ months (range, 3-120+) for 12 patients with macroscopic and microscopic residual disease. The progression-free survival at 6 months was 75%. The combined treatment was associated with a low general toxicity, but attention must be given to increased normal tissue reactions. CONCLUSIONS:This trimodal treatment leads to excellent response rates, and it suppresses distant metastases when given as maintenance therapy.
PURPOSE:To examine the prognosis of breast cancer patients (T1-3, one to three positive axillary lymph nodes) and locoregional failure rate after breast-conserving therapy/modified radical mastectomy and adequate axillary dissection following tangential radiotherapy without irradiation of the regional lymph nodes.PATIENTS AND METHODS:From 1994 to 2002, the medical records of 183 breast cancer patients (T1-3, one to three involved axillary lymph nodes) were examined in order to identify those experiencing regional nodal recurrence, with or without local recurrence. The median age of the patient population was 58 years (range, 28-86 years). All patients underwent surgical treatment, either breast-conserving therapy (n = 146) or modified radical mastectomy (n = 37). The median number of lymph nodes removed was twelve (range, seven to 26 nodes). Irradiation was given to the breast through tangential fields. Chemotherapy was administered to 101 patients (55%), hormonal therapy to 124 (60%), and combined systemic treatment to 47 (26%).RESULTS:The median observation time was 44.4 months (range, 11-102 months). Of the 14 patients (7.7%) with a relapse, six (3.3%) had a local recurrence, five (2.8%) a regional relapse, and three (1.6%) a simultaneous recurrence. Nine out of 14 patients with locoregional relapse developed distant failure subsequently and seven of them (78%) died of the disease.CONCLUSION:Regional recurrence is uncommon among patients with one to three positive axillary lymph nodes treated with surgery, adequate axillary dissection, and tangential field irradiation only. The authors conclude that regional nodal irradiation should not routinely be given following adequate axillary dissection when only one to three lymph nodes are positive.
PURPOSE:To prospectively evaluate the short- and long-term efficacy of external radiotherapy (RT) in patients with age-related macular degeneration (AMD) by comparing two different dose schedules.PATIENTS AND METHODS:In this prospective, nonrandomized, comparative study including 80 patients, the efficacy of external RT with a total dose of 14.4 Gy (group A, n = 40) and 25.2 Gy (group B, n = 40) was compared. Patients of group A were irradiated between September 1995 and July 1996, patients of group B between August 1996 and November 1997. 67 patients presented with occult choroidal neovascularization (CNV), 13 with classic subfoveal lesions. Complete ophthalmologic investigation was performed before RT, at intervals of 3 months during the 1st year after RT, and of 6 months thereafter.RESULTS:12 months after RT, vision deteriorated in 85% (14.4 Gy) and 65% (25.2 Gy) of patients. Central visual field decreased with both dose schedules. There was no morphological benefit in neovascular changes. After 48 months, complete follow-up was possible in 46 patients who showed a significant loss of vision similar to the natural course of AMD.CONCLUSION:External RT of AMD with 14.4 Gy as well as with the escalated dose of 25.2 Gy showed a poor beneficial outcome after 6 and 12 months, respectively. After a follow-up of 4 years, visual outcome in irradiated patients was similar to the natural course of the disease. A conspicuous efficacy of RT in prevention of blindness could not be demonstrated.
PURPOSE:In Austria, a Patterns of Care Study (PCS) has been conducted to evaluate the standards of practice for breast cancer patients. The year 1985 was selected in order to establish a base data set.MATERIALS AND METHODS:At all nine radiation therapy facilities active in patient treatment in 1985, ten patients charts were randomly selected and reviewed. Evaluation of the radiotherapeutic standards was the principal purpose, however, surgical and histopathological parameters were also considered.RESULTS:Results of the Austrian PCS (including 90 patients) were compared with the "1983 Patterns of Care Process Survey for Definitive Breast Irradiation" performed in 1983 in the U.S. (including 191 patients). Documentation of pathologic tumour size (83% vs. 73%), histologic tumour subtype (99% vs. 97%) and microscopic margin analysis (60% vs. 51%) showed comparable results. Technical equipment was obviously quite different in the two countries, cobalt therapy was used in 25% in the US-PCS compared to 71% in the Austrian PCS. A clear difference also was obtained concerning the use of wedges for tangential breast/thoracic wall fields (64% vs. 21%) and the frequency of portal films (93% vs. 26%).CONCLUSIONS:Comparing both PCS studies, we found overall many similarities. Differences could be obtained in the quality level of radiation treatment, as for example use of wedges for tangential fields and the number of portal films. In a next step, a further Austrian PCS is planned to compare the Austrian base data from 1985 with quality standards from 1993 and 2001.

PURPOSE Report on outcome of intraluminal high-dose-rate iridium-192 (HDR-Ir192) brachytherapy with or without external radiotherapy in patients with unresectable bile duct tumours suffering from symptoms of malignant obstructive jaundice. MATERIAL AND METHODS Fourteen patients (mean age: 63 years) who were unsuitable for surgical resection on preoperative evaluation/laparotomy or inoperable due to poor general condition were referred for palliative radiotherapy. After percutaneous transhepatic drainage, HDR-Ir192 brachytherapy was performed with a single dose of 2.5 Gy. Brachytherapy was given twice a day with at least a 6-h interval for 2 days, 2 or 3 days apart, up to a total dose of 10 Gy. Five patients received small-volume external radiotherapy (RT) (45 - 50.4 Gy/1.8 Gy) additionally. RESULTS Palliation with relief of the aggravating symptoms of obstructive jaundice was achieved in all patients. The actuarial 2-year survival rate of all patients was 11.9 % with a median survival of 6.5 months. Patients treated with brachytherapy alone had a median survival of 4.5 months as compared with 6.5 months after combined internal and external irradiation (log rank, P = 0.95). CONCLUSION Patients with advanced unresectable bile duct cancer face a dismal prognosis; however, biliary drainage, and intraluminal brachytherapy with or without external RT, seem to be able to improve quality of life in the remaining time span.
A case of radiation-induced sarcoma of the chest wall is reported. Twenty-seven years 11 months after orthovoltage radiotherapy of the right breast a 69-year-old woman developed a radiation-induced osteosarcoma of the right thoracic wall. Initial diagnosis has been T-cell lymphoma of the skin. The right breast was irradiated with tangential fields and a total dose of 40 Gy, 2 Gy/day, 5 days a week. Orthovoltage treatment was performed in two courses of 20 Gy, 3 months apart. The clinical appearance of the secondary sarcoma was a diffuse infiltrated area in the irradiated breast which seemed to be fixed to the chest wall. Magnetic resonance imaging (MRI) demonstrated a mass in the right anterior thoracic wall which destroyed the fourth to the sixth rib. The tumor infiltrated the thoracic wall, including subcutaneous tissue and pericardium, as well as extending into the subphrenic space. Biopsy of the lesion revealed a poorly differentiated osteosarcoma. The patient's general condition precluded surgical or chemotherapeutic intervention; she died due to a cerebral stroke 6 months later. This case fulfilled all criteria for radiation-induced sarcoma, as there was a prior history of radiotherapy, latency period of several years, development of sarcoma within the irradiated field, and histologic confirmation of sarcoma.

Objectives. To assess the biochemical and clinical results of postprostatectomy radiotherapy (RT) for high-risk, mostly non-organ-confined prostate cancer.Methods. After radical prostatectomy, 66 consecutive patients received either adjuvant (n = 29) or therapeutic (n = 37) postoperative RT. Therapeutic RT was given for persistently elevated postoperative prostate-specific antigen (PSA) levels (n = 14), gradually rising PSA levels (n = 6), or clinical local recurrence (n = 17). The selection of time and referral for RT was at the discretion of the treating urologists.Results. The mean and median follow-up after surgery was 56.8 and 54.2 months, and after radiotherapy, it was 43.2 and 35.0 months, respectively. At 5 years, the actuarial biochemical control for the whole collective was 59.7% (95% confidence interval [CI] 43.3% to 72.8%). Patients treated with adjuvant RT had statistically improved biochemical control (85.2% versus 34.0%, P = 0.001), but not disease-free survival (91 % versus 73%, P = 0.09). Advanced tumor stage (pT3b-4) (relative risk 16.6; 95% CI 0.9 to 313.3; P = 0.01), poorly differentiated histologic features (relative risk 4.63; 95% CI 1.8 to 12,2; P = 0.001), and pre-RT PSA (relative risk 1.15, 95% CI 1.06 to 1.25; P = 0.003) were associated with a statistically significant increased risk of biochemical failure.Conclusions. Although adjuvant postoperative RT resulted in improved biochemical control, no significant difference in disease-free survival has been obtained to date. It therefore remains to be determined whether the better biochemical control observed will ultimately translate into a survival benefit after longer follow-up and prospective trials.
